The Mechanics of Fast Phone Bill Casinos
Platforms that position themselves as Fast phone bill casinos operate on a straightforward principle: players select the mobile payment option, enter their mobile number, and confirm the transaction via a SMS or app notification. The deposit is then added to their account immediately, with the cost conveniently billed to their mobile phone provider, often as part of their regular monthly bill.
According to recent industry analyses, such systems boast approval rates exceeding 90% for successful transactions, making them highly reliable and user-friendly. For players, the appeal extends to not having to share sensitive banking information, reducing fraud risk and increasing trust.
